.gogo a:link {font:11px dotum; color:#333;}
.gogo a:visited {font:11px dotum; color:#333;}
.gogo a:hover {font:11px dotum; color:#333;}
.gogo a:active {font:11px dotum; color:#333;}

.bbs_table
{
	border-collapse:collapse;
	font-family:gulim; 
	font-size:12px; 
	color:#505050; 
	padding-top:7
}
.bbs_top
{
	font-weight:bold; 
	background-color:#FCFAF6;
	color:#424242;
}


/*base font*/
body{
	font-size:12px; font-family: "±¼¸²", "Tahoma";
	background-color:#FFFFFF;
	scrollbar-face-color: #EFEFEF; 
	scrollbar-shadow-color: #FFFFFF; 
	scrollbar-highlight-color: #FFFFFF;
	scrollbar-3dlight-color: #DFDFDF;
	scrollbar-darkshadow-color: #DFDFDF;
	scrollbar-track-color: #FFFFFF;
	scrollbar-arrow-color: #000000;
	}
	
P { margin-top:2px; margin-bottom:2px; line-height:150%; }
font{line-height:110%}

/*¾Æ·¡ÀÇ ffffff°¡ ¿ø·¡´Â 525252 ¿´À½*/
/*table		{font-size:12px; font-family: "±¼¸²", "Tahoma"; color:#ffffff;line-height:120%}*/

input	{font-size:12px; font-family: "±¼¸²", "Tahoma"; color:#525252;}
select	{font-size:12px; font-family:"µ¸¿ò"; color:#525252;}
textarea{font-size:12px; font-family:"µ¸¿ò"; color:#525252;line-height:150%;padding:3px 5px 3px 5px}
form{margin:0}
/*base link*/
a:link		{COLOR: #545454; TEXT-DECORATION: none}
a:visited	{COLOR: #545454; TEXT-DECORATION: none}
a:hover		{COLOR: #222222; TEXT-DECORATION:underline}
a:active	{COLOR: #545454; TEXT-DECORATION: none}

/*image*/
IMG {border: none;}

/*BG*/
.bg_lefttop  {background-repeat: no-repeat;	background-position: left top;}
.bg_lefttopx {background-repeat: repeat-x;	background-position: left top;}
.bg_lefttopy {background-repeat: repeat-y;	background-position: left top;}
.bg_leftbot  {background-repeat: no-repeat; background-position: left bottom;}
.bg_leftbotx {background-repeat: repeat-x;  background-position: left bottom;}
.bg_leftboty {background-repeat: repeat-y;	background-position: left bottom;}
.bg_righttop {background-repeat: no-repeat;	background-position: right top;}
.bg_righttopx{background-repeat: repeat-x;	background-position: right top;}
.bg_righttopy{background-repeat: repeat-y;	background-position: right top;}
.bg_rightbot {background-repeat: no-repeat;	background-position: right bottom;}
.bg_rightbotx{background-repeat: repeat-x;	background-position: right bottom;}
.bg_rightboty{background-repeat: repeat-y;	background-position: right bottom;}


.font_sub_title	{
	font-size:15px;
	font-family: "±¼¸²", "Tahoma";
	color:#000000;
	font-weight: bold;
}
.font_sub_lefttitle	{
	font-size:15px;
	font-family: "±¼¸²", "Tahoma";
	color:#ffffff;
	font-weight: bold;
}
.font_td	{
	font-size:12px;
	font-family: "±¼¸²", "Tahoma";
	color:#000000;
}
.font_td_b	{
	font-size:12px;
	font-family: "±¼¸²", "Tahoma";
	color:#000000;
	font-weight: bold;	
}
.font_td_color1	{
	font-size:12px;
	font-family: "±¼¸²", "Tahoma";
	color:#F26522;
}

.font_td_color2	{
	font-size:12px;
	font-family: "±¼¸²", "Tahoma";
	color:#A0657B;
	letter-spacing:-1px;
}
.font_td_color3 {
	font-size:12px;
	font-family: "±¼¸²", "Tahoma";
	color:#773335;
	letter-spacing:-1px;
}


.font_table2	{font-size:12px; font-family: "±¼¸²", "Tahoma"; color:#000000;line-height:250%}

.font_table	{font-size:12px; font-family: "µ¸¿ò"; color:#ffffff;letter-spacing:0px}
.font_table a:link	{font-size:12px; font-family: "µ¸¿ò";text-decoration: none; color: #ffffff;letter-spacing:0px;line-height:250%}
.font_table a:visited{font-size:12px; font-family: "µ¸¿ò";text-decoration: none; color: #ffffff;letter-spacing:0px;line-height:250%}
.font_table a:hover	{font-size:12px; font-family: "µ¸¿ò";text-decoration: none; color: #222222;letter-spacing:0px;line-height:250%}
.font_table a:active	{font-size:12px; font-family: "µ¸¿ò";text-decoration: none; color: #ffffff;letter-spacing:0px;line-height:250%}

.font_board	{font-size:12px; font-family: "±¼¸²"; color:#666666;letter-spacing:0px;line-height:130%}
.font_board a:link	{font-size:12px; font-family: "±¼¸²";text-decoration: none; color: #666666;letter-spacing:0px;line-height:130%}
.font_board a:visited{font-size:12px; font-family: "±¼¸²";text-decoration: none; color: #666666;letter-spacing:0px;line-height:130%}
.font_board a:hover	{font-size:12px; font-family: "±¼¸²";text-decoration: none; color: #222222;letter-spacing:0px;line-height:130%}
.font_board a:active	{font-size:12px; font-family: "±¼¸²";text-decoration: none; color: #666666;letter-spacing:0px;line-height:130%}

.font_title	{font-size:12px; font-family: "±¼¸²"; color:#000000;letter-spacing:0px}
.font_title a:link	{font-size:12px; font-family: "±¼¸²";text-decoration: none; color: #000000;letter-spacing:0px}
.font_title a:visited{font-size:12px; font-family: "±¼¸²";text-decoration: none; color: #000000;letter-spacing:0px}
.font_title a:hover	{font-size:12px; font-family: "±¼¸²";text-decoration: none; color: #222222;letter-spacing:0px}
.font_title a:active	{font-size:12px; font-family: "±¼¸²";text-decoration: none; color: #000000;letter-spacing:0px}

/*font*/
.txt_s		 	{font-size:11px; font-family: "µ¸¿ò"}
.txt_s a:link	{font-size:11px; font-family: "µ¸¿ò";text-decoration: none; color: #414242;}
.txt_s a:visited{font-size:11px; font-family: "µ¸¿ò";text-decoration: none; color: #414242;}
.txt_s a:hover	{font-size:11px; font-family: "µ¸¿ò";text-decoration: none; color: #222222;}
.txt_s a:active	{font-size:11px; font-family: "µ¸¿ò";text-decoration: none; color: #414242;}

.txt_ss		 	{font-size:11px; font-family: "µ¸¿ò";color: #ffffff;}
.txt_ss a:link	{font-size:11px; font-family: "µ¸¿ò";text-decoration: none; color: #ffffff;}
.txt_ss a:visited{font-size:11px; font-family: "µ¸¿ò";text-decoration: none; color: #ffffff;}
.txt_ss a:hover	{font-size:11px; font-family: "µ¸¿ò";text-decoration: none; color: #ffffff;}
.txt_ss a:active	{font-size:11px; font-family: "µ¸¿ò";text-decoration: none; color: #ffffff;}

.txt_ss2		 	{font-size:11px; font-family: "µ¸¿ò";color: #666666;}
.txt_ss2 a:link	{font-size:11px; font-family: "µ¸¿ò";text-decoration: none; color: #666666;}
.txt_ss2 a:visited{font-size:11px; font-family: "µ¸¿ò";text-decoration: none; color: #666666;}
.txt_ss2 a:hover	{font-size:11px; font-family: "µ¸¿ò";text-decoration: none; color: #666666;}
.txt_ss2 a:active	{font-size:11px; font-family: "µ¸¿ò";text-decoration: none; color: #666666;}

.txt_b		 	{font-size:12px; font-family: "±¼¸²"}
.txt_b a:link	{font-size:12px; font-family: "±¼¸²";text-decoration: none; color: #ffffff;}
.txt_b a:visited{font-size:12px; font-family: "±¼¸²";text-decoration: none; color: #ffffff;}
.txt_b a:hover	{font-size:12px; font-family: "±¼¸²";text-decoration: none; color: #222222;}
.txt_b a:active	{font-size:12px; font-family: "±¼¸²";text-decoration: none; color: #ffffff;}
.txt_se		 {font-size:10px;font-family:"Tahoma"}
.txt_b		 {font-size:12px;font-family:"±¼¸²";letter-spacing:-1px}
.txt_con	 {line-height:150%;word-break:break-all;}

/*board_num*/
.link_board 			{font-size:11px; font-family: "Tahoma";color:#5E5E5E}
.link_board a:link		{font-size:11px; font-family: "Tahoma";text-decoration: none; color: #5E5E5E;}
.link_board a:visited	{font-size:11px; font-family: "Tahoma";text-decoration: none; color: #5E5E5E;}
.link_board a:hover		{font-size:11px; font-family: "Tahoma";text-decoration:underline; color:#333333;}
.link_board a:active	{font-size:11px; font-family: "Tahoma";text-decoration: none; color: #5E5E5E;}

/*main_link*/
.link_main_mr			{font-size:12px; font-family: "µ¸¿ò";color:#5E5E5E;line-height:140%}
.link_main_mr a:link	{font-size:12px; font-family: "µ¸¿ò";text-decoration: none; color: #545454;}
.link_main_mr a:visited	{font-size:12px; font-family: "µ¸¿ò";text-decoration: none; color: #545454;}
.link_main_mr a:hover	{font-size:12px; font-family: "µ¸¿ò";text-decoration: none; color: #222222;}
.link_main_mr a:active	{font-size:12px; font-family: "µ¸¿ò";text-decoration: none; color: #545454;}

/*ml_style*/
.ml_on	{color:#585858;font-weight:bold;padding:3 0 0 0;letter-spacing:-1px}
.ml		{color:#585858;padding:3px 0px 0px 0px}
.ml2_on	{color:#585858;padding:3 0 0 0;font-weight:bold;letter-spacing:-1px}
.ml2	{color:#585858;padding:3px 0px 0px 0px}

/*ml_style*/
.mm_on	{font-weight:bold;padding:9 0 0 0;letter-spacing:-1px}
.mm		{color:#FFFFFF;font-weight:bold;padding:3 0 0 0;letter-spacing:-1px}

/*input box*/
.v_out	{position:relative;left:0px;top:0px;border:1px solid #C6C3BE;background-color:#F5F5EF;}
.v_in	{position:absolute;left:-1px;top:-1px;}
.box	{border:solid 1px #C6C3BE}

/*...style*/
.auto_cut{overflow:hidden; text-overflow:ellipsis; white-space:nowrap;width:100%}

/*ms_style*/
#ms		{visibility:hidden}

/* ¹Ú½º */
.box_edit	{ width:100%; border:0px solid #cccccc; border-top:none; zoom:100%; padding:0px; }


#menu_minsize					{ width:720px; height:1px; }
#topmenu						{ width:100%; height:69px; background:url(/images/bgTopMenu.gif) no-repeat 0 1px; }
#topmenu .first					{ width:20px; height:40px; background:url(/images/templates/type_b/topmenu_bit01.gif) no-repeat top left; cursor:default; }
.topmenu_off a:link				{ color:#323232; font-weight:bold; padding:3 0 0 0; letter-spacing:-1px; text-decoration:none; }
.topmenu_off a:visited			{ color:#323232; font-weight:bold; padding:3 0 0 0; letter-spacing:-1px; text-decoration:none; }
.topmenu_off a:hover			{ color:#323232; font-weight:bold; padding:3 0 0 0; letter-spacing:-1px; text-decoration:none; }
.topmenu_on						{ display:none; }
.topmenu_on a:link				{ color:#ffffff; font-weight:bold; padding:3 0 0 0; letter-spacing:-1px; text-decoration:none; }
.topmenu_on a:visited			{ color:#ffffff; font-weight:bold; padding:3 0 0 0; letter-spacing:-1px; text-decoration:none; }
.topmenu_on a:hover				{ color:#ffffff; font-weight:bold; padding:3 0 0 0; letter-spacing:-1px; text-decoration:none; }
.topmenu_off					{ cursor:pointer;  }
.topmenu_off .topmenu_o01		{ width:15px; height:37px; }
.topmenu_off .topmenu_o02		{ position:relative; padding-top:0px; }
.topmenu_off .topmenu_o03		{ width:15px; }
.topmenu_off .topmenu_o04		{ width:31px; }
.topmenu_on						{ cursor:pointer; }
.topmenu_on .topmenu_o01		{ width:15px; height:37px; }
.topmenu_on .topmenu_o02		{ position:relative; padding-top:0px; }
.topmenu_on .topmenu_o03		{ width:15px; }
.topmenu_on .topmenu_o04		{ width:31px; }

.submenu						{ position:absolute; display:none;}


.goodnews_header {width:300px;height:54px;z-index:20;cursor:move;
	background:url('/images/ahangdo_1.gif') no-repeat 0 0;
	text-align:right;
}
.goodnews_header p {padding-top:17px;padding-right:17px;}
.goodnews_content {background:url('/images/ahangdo_2.gif') repeat-y left bottom;}
.goodnews_more {margin-right:20px;float:right;width:200px;}
.goodnews_more span {text-decoration:underline;color:#222222;}
.goodnews {width:260px;padding:0;margin:0px;margin-left:20px;list-style:none;}

.goodnews li { 	
	padding:0;margin:0px;padding-top:10px;
	font-size:12px; font-family: "±¼¸²", "Tahoma";
	/*margin-left:14px;
	padding:10px 22px 10px 1px;;
	border-bottom:1px dotted #E5E5E5;
	display:block;*/
}

.imgbox { float:left;width:93px;}
.goodnews img { border:2px solid #E5E5E5;width:80px;height:60px;}
.goodnews a { text-decoration:none; }
a.hnone:link {text-decoration:none;}
a.hnone:visited {text-decoration:none;}
a.hnone:hover {text-decoration:none;}
a.hnone:active {text-decoration:none;}
html>body .goodnews li {height:60px;clear:both;}

